Auxiliary Devices

For vehicles equipped with the MyLink or IntelliLink infotainment system, see the separate MyLink/ IntelliLink Features and Functions Guide for more information.

The optional AUX input allows portable devices to connect to the vehicle using the 3.5 mm(1/8 in) auxiliary jack or USB port.

Portable devices are controlled by using the menu system described in Operation .

The AUX input/USB port is located in the center console.
